About Paul Garbe

Paul Garbe is a scholar working on Speech and Hearing, Radiological and Ultrasound Technology and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 34 papers that have together received 3.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Air Quality and Health Impacts (5 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(5 papers) and Climate Change and Health Impacts (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Speech and Hearing (373 citations),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(593 citations) and Physiology (1.1k citations). Paul Garbe has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Kenya and Mexico. Frequent co-authors include Tursynbek Nurmagambetov, Lara J. Akinbami, Edward J. Sondik, Jeanne E. Moorman, Scott A. Damon, Hatice S. Zahran, Patrick N. Breysse, Cathy Bailey, W. Dana Flanders and Dayton T. Miller. Their work appears in journals such as JAMA, The Science of The Total Environment and The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ism.
